Double-glazed windows are a great addition to any home. They increase the insulation properties of your home and help you save money on your energy bills.

However, they could be affected by issues like misting over time. This can be a hassle and affect the appearance of your windows.

Double repair of glazing companies can solve these issues for only a fraction of the cost of replacing windows.

Broken or damaged panes

Double-glazed windows are made up of two panes that have an air space between them, stuffed with inert gases like Krypton and argon. This allows heat to flow through while slowing down the speed so that your home won't become too hot.

The assembly could be damaged or broken, resulting in condensation between the window panes or a draft coming from the window. This can not only impact the insulation of your home, but also increase energy bills if it isn't replaced.

Experts are able to perform the majority of double glazing repairs. However you should be able to identify the source of the problem. You should examine your windows at least every year to look for signs of damage. This could be cracks in the glass or loose seal. In addition you should be able to see condensation in between the panes or feel a draft inside your home. If you do, then it is recommended to seek professional assistance rather than attempting to repair the problem yourself.

One thing to keep in mind is that a damaged window pane can break into large pieces. This is due to tension stresses that happen when the glass is stretched out too an extent. To prevent this from happening, you should always replace a window when it is damaged, double glazed repairs near me rather than waiting.

To fix damaged or broken window pane, you need to first clean the frame. To ensure your hands are safe, it's important to wear gloves. The next step is to remove any old putty or caulking from around the edges of the frame. Once the frame has been put together, you can add new putty to the frame and then replace the window pane.

Some companies offer to drill double glazing that has misted up to eliminate the moisture. However, this is often a temporary fix and is not likely to improve the performance of your double glazing. The best option is to locate a reliable expert and experienced double glazing repair expert and have them perform an extensive refurbishment of the window and its components.

Seals

The window seals are the crucial part of a double- or triple-pane window, which prevents heat from moving between the panes. If a window seal gets defective, it could allow air and condensation to get between the windows, which is not only unattractive but also compromises the insulation capabilities of your windows. It is important to fix the damaged seal as quickly as you can.

Many people believe they can repair the double-glazed seal themselves however this is not always a good option. Double-glazed windows require a skilled and knowledgeable tradesperson to repair. If you attempt to fix it yourself, you may end up making the issue worse or causing more damage to your windows. You should leave this type job to experts. Failing window seals generally announce themselves loudly causing a build-up of condensation between the glass panes which can't be removed. It is also normal for windows with a faulty seal to give a blurred or wavy look that alters the view from outside or inside of your house. Failed seals not only look bad, but can also affect the insulation capabilities of your window. This can make your home more expensive and difficult to cool and heat.

In certain situations, you may not need to replace the entire frame to repair the broken seal on your window. If your window is still covered by warranty or you have a warranty with the company who installed it, they will often come to replace the seal at no cost.

It is important to inspect your window seals regularly and especially if the window is 15 years old or older. They will deteriorate with time and can cause problems such as drafts, fogging and the cost of energy. Certain window seals are best left alone. However, it is best to get them repaired when you spot the problem.

Frames

If your frames are damaged or have become loose, it could be possible to repair them rather than replace the whole window. A local double glazing repair service can often offer quick and efficient repairs. They can also provide tips on how to keep your windows and doors in good condition. They will usually offer a wide range of styles and colors for you to choose from.

In an investigation of replacement double glazing units near me-glazing owners there were some who complained of issues with the frames and mechanisms. This included windows becoming difficult to open and close, and doors falling or sagging as time passes. These issues can be resolved by lubricating handles or hinges or by re-screwing loose fixings. If the issue persists it is advisable to call an expert to examine the issue.

Another common complaint was the frames that allow draughts into the room, or permitting damp, cold air to penetrate. You can lessen this by putting in trickle vents or by adding insulation to the walls around your windows. Some people have tried installing blinds or curtains to keep out cold but this can result in other issues like condensation and mould.

Misted double glazing is generally caused by a build-up of moisture between the glass panes. This can be caused by dirty seals, condensation or a combination of. It is essential to address the issue as soon as you can if your double glazing has started to mist. If it is left unattended, water can enter the cavity and cause wood rot.

A damp cloth is the most effective way to clean window frames. This will remove the majority of dirt and grime, however, if the frames are particularly difficult to clean or have deep grooves, you can use cleaning fluid. Always test the cleaning fluid on a small part of the frame to ensure that it doesn't harm or stain it.

Double-glazing windows fixed is a great way to improve their energy efficiency and keep them looking as good as new. It's also cheaper than replacing the whole window.

Glass

Double-glazed windows offer a variety of advantages, such as saving energy and keeping your home quieter. However, they can experience occasional issues, such as misted glass or condensation between panes. In these instances it's usually better to go with specific maintenance instead of replacing. It is essential to remember, however, that you should confide your window repair work to a reputable double glazed windows near me-glazing company. It's because specialist tools are needed and it's crucial to repair the window properly.

In most cases replacing a damaged double-glazed window is not enough. For instance, it could also involve restoring the energy rating of the window by removing old seals and replacing them with new. If your double glazed windows have lost their energy efficiency rating You should call the company from which you bought them as soon as possible and describe the problem. It can be done in person, via phone, or via email.

If you're lucky, they may send someone to fix your damaged window at no cost or at a very low cost. However, in some cases they may not be able to assist and will suggest replacing your window completely. This will most likely occur if your window is badly damaged or has extensive mould or rot.

In some cases you might be able to fix the crack in your window yourself using a tape that is heavy-duty. This will stop superficial cracks from becoming worse, such as those caused by low temperatures. Use masking tape or a strong-hold tape to stretch the tape outwards on both sides.

Double-glazed window crack repair can be achieved by applying epoxy to the damaged area. This is a more labor-intensive process, but it can make your damaged glass appear as good as new once it has been properly repaired. Before you do this, you must clean the area around and over the crack of glass using water and soap. Follow the directions on the epoxy and apply it evenly to both surfaces.
